Decoding the Databricks Data Engineer Associate Certification
First things first, what exactly is the Databricks Data Engineer Associate certification? Think of it as your official stamp of approval, proving you've got the skills to wrangle data using the Databricks platform. This certification validates your knowledge of essential data engineering concepts and your ability to apply them practically within the Databricks environment. It's designed for data engineers, data scientists, and anyone who works with data on the Databricks platform. The exam itself covers a broad range of topics, including data ingestion, data transformation, data storage, and data processing, all within the context of Databricks. You'll need to demonstrate your understanding of Spark, Delta Lake, and other core Databricks technologies. Getting certified shows potential employers that you're serious about your data engineering career and that you have the skills to hit the ground running. It's a great way to boost your resume and make you stand out from the crowd. Plus, it can potentially lead to a higher salary and more job opportunities. The certification is valid for two years, so you'll need to stay sharp and keep your skills up-to-date. This also means you'll be constantly learning and evolving, which is a key part of the data engineering world. Exam Structure and Format
Now, let's break down the exam itself. The Databricks Data Engineer Associate exam is a multiple-choice exam, and it's proctored. This means you'll need to take it under the watchful eye of a proctor, either online or at a testing center. The exam consists of a set number of questions, and you'll have a specific time limit to complete them. The questions are designed to assess your understanding of the Databricks platform and your ability to apply data engineering principles. The exam covers a wide range of topics, including data ingestion, data transformation, data storage, and data processing. You'll need to be familiar with Spark, Delta Lake, and other core Databricks technologies. The questions are often scenario-based, requiring you to analyze a given situation and select the best answer from the options provided. It's not just about memorizing facts; you'll need to demonstrate your problem-solving skills and your ability to apply your knowledge to real-world scenarios. Make sure you read each question carefully and consider all the answer options before making your selection. Time management is crucial, so keep an eye on the clock and don't spend too much time on any single question. If you get stuck, move on and come back to it later if you have time. The exam is scored on a points basis, and you'll need to achieve a certain score to pass. The passing score is determined by Databricks, and it may vary from time to time. Key Topics Covered in the Exam
Alright, let's get into the nitty-gritty of what you need to know. The Databricks Data Engineer Associate exam covers a comprehensive range of topics. Understanding these core areas is crucial for success. These are the main areas you'll need to focus on during your preparation. Firstly, data ingestion. This involves loading data from various sources into the Databricks platform. You'll need to understand how to use tools like Auto Loader, the Databricks Connectors, and other methods to ingest data efficiently and reliably. Secondly, data transformation. This is where you'll be manipulating and cleaning data using Spark and other tools. You'll need to be proficient in writing Spark code, using the Spark SQL API, and understanding data transformation techniques. Thirdly, data storage. This focuses on how data is stored and managed within Databricks. You'll need to understand Delta Lake, its features, and its benefits for data storage and management. Fourthly, data processing. This covers the various ways data is processed within Databricks, including batch processing and streaming data processing. You'll need to understand how to use Spark Structured Streaming for real-time data processing. Lastly, Databricks platform features. This includes knowledge of the Databricks user interface, notebooks, clusters, and other platform features. You'll need to be familiar with the platform and how to use it effectively. These topics form the backbone of the exam, and a strong understanding of each is essential. Make sure you allocate enough time to study each of these areas during your preparation.
